English from 2000-2100 UT. This outlet comes from Krasnodar Caucasus, Russia. (Bergmann-D, via wb, wwdxc BC-DX TopNews Oct 28) UNKNOWN 9965.5 Radio Republica relay. Per Glenn Hauser tip that the Cuba jammer(s) target is this. Tune-in 1115 UT Oct 22, nothing (jammer or Republica relay) present. Recheck 1239 UT, jammers up and very weak Radio Republica audio present at 9965.5 kHz. On Oct 23, 1221-1234 UT, in the clear with Republica audio. On Oct 24, in the clear at 1227 UT quick check. Wonder where this is coming from. Old La Voz del CID transmitter reactivated? Weren't they on a frequency close to this, via Guatemala or Costa Rica? Inquiring minds want to know. (Terry L Krueger-FL-USA, DXplorer Oct 25) VANUATU 5055 A friend in Port Vila tells me that one of the shortwave transmitters is currently off air with technical problems. That is the one on 5055 kHz. A technician from Radio New Zealand is due to arrive this week to look at the problem and get the transmitters running at full power. (William Hague-AUS, NWDXC Oct 24) ZAMBIA CVC - 1Africa - B-10 schedule effective 31 October, 2010. Transmissions via Lusaka Makeni Zambia. English 9430zm 0400-0600 wAF zone 46SE 100kW 315deg 13590zm 0600-2000 wAF zone 46SE 100 315 9505zm 2000-2200 wAF zone 46SE 100 315 4965zm 1700-2200 52E,53W,57N 100 0deg CT#755 antenna Tropical antenna, arrays of horizontal half-wave dipoles arranged horizontally, without reflector. Designation: CT m/n/h m = number of half-wave dipoles in each horizontal row n = number of parallel rows spaced half a wavelenght apart h = height above the ground in wavelengths Possible slew and the design frequency are entered in separate requirement fields.
